Hello all: In arch x86 directory I found two global variables with the same name(master branch): 1.arch/x86/boot/main.c near line 18: struct boot_params boot_params __attribute__((aligned(16))); 2.arch/x86/kernel/setup.c near line 75: struct boot_params boot_params; Is that wrong to define two global variables with the same name? And when use extern to reference the variable,which one did it reference?
